The Cloud Based PLM Market is increasingly shaped by the global push toward sustainability and environmentally friendly manufacturing practices. Companies across industries are focusing on reducing waste, improving resource efficiency, and lowering carbon footprints. Cloud-based Product Lifecycle Management platforms play a key role in helping organizations meet these sustainability goals. By providing centralized data management, lifecycle assessment tools, and improved collaboration, cloud PLM supports greener product development strategies and ensures compliance with environmental regulations.

Sustainability has become a critical factor influencing consumer preferences and corporate strategies. Manufacturers are under pressure to produce eco-friendly products while maintaining profitability. Cloud PLM helps organizations track materials used in product development, ensuring that sustainable alternatives are considered. It also supports recycling and end-of-life product management by maintaining accurate documentation of components and materials. This makes it easier for companies to design products that are reusable, recyclable, or biodegradable.

One of the most significant ways cloud PLM supports sustainability is through lifecycle assessment. Lifecycle assessment evaluates the environmental impact of a product throughout its entire lifecycle, from raw material extraction to disposal. Cloud PLM platforms provide tools for tracking emissions, energy consumption, and waste generated during production. This data helps organizations identify areas where sustainability improvements can be made. For example, manufacturers can optimize material selection or reduce energy usage during production based on insights gained through PLM analytics.

Cloud-based systems also improve collaboration, which is essential for sustainable product development. Sustainability initiatives often require input from multiple departments, including engineering, procurement, manufacturing, and compliance teams. Cloud PLM provides a shared platform where teams can collaborate on sustainability goals. This ensures that product designs align with environmental regulations and corporate sustainability targets. Suppliers can also be involved in the process, ensuring that sustainable materials and practices are adopted throughout the supply chain.

Another key factor is regulatory compliance. Governments worldwide are introducing stricter regulations on carbon emissions, hazardous materials, and waste management. Industries such as electronics and automotive face regulations such as RoHS and REACH, which restrict the use of harmful substances. Cloud PLM platforms help companies manage compliance by maintaining documentation and tracking product materials. Automated compliance workflows reduce the risk of regulatory violations and simplify reporting processes.

Cloud PLM also supports circular economy practices. The circular economy model focuses on extending product life, reducing waste, and maximizing resource reuse. Cloud PLM helps companies implement circular strategies by tracking product performance, maintenance history, and repair processes. Manufacturers can design products for easy disassembly and recycling, improving sustainability outcomes. Cloud PLM platforms also enable companies to manage refurbished product lines and reuse components efficiently.
